Treatment Heterogeneity in <i>Pseudomonas aeruginosa</i> Pneumonia
We have previously identified substantial antibiotic treatment heterogeneity, even among organism-specific and site-specific infections with treatment guidelines. Therefore, we sought to quantify the extent of treatment heterogeneity among patients hospitalized with <i>P. aeruginosa</i>...
